Crispy Parmesan Chicken with Garlic Sauce

A dish that boasts juicy chicken breasts coated in crispy parmesan and drenched in a rich garlic sauce, perfect for busy weeknights.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 4 servings
Calories 450 kcal

Ingredients
  

Chicken and Coating

  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s (panko recommended for extra crunch)
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ced Freshly minced for best flavor
  • 1/2 cup creamy sauce (like Alfredo or a homemade equivalent) Adjust according to taste
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Olive oil (for drizzling) To help crisp the chicken
  • Fresh parsley (for garnish) Chopped for garnish

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  • In a bowl, mix together the grated Parmesan cheese, breadcrumbs, salt, and pepper until well combined.
  • Pat the chicken breasts dry and season with salt and pepper. Dip each breast into the coating mixture, ensuring they are well coated.
  • Place the coated chicken breasts on a greased baking sheet. Drizzle olive oil over the top to enhance crispness.

Baking

  • Bake for 20-25 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and the coating is golden brown.

Garlic Sauce Preparation

  • While the chicken is baking, whisk together the creamy sauce with the minced garlic in a small saucepan over low heat until warmed.

Serving

  • Once the chicken is ready, drizzle generously with the warm garlic sauce and garnish with freshly chopped parsley.
